It is with deep regret that the family of Joseph Aitchison of Medicine Hat, beloved husband of Linda, announce his passing on Friday, December 16, 2016, at the age of 60 years. Along with Linda, his loving wife of over 40 years, Joe leaves to cherish his memory two children: son, Robert Aitchison; daughter, Kim (Gary) Johnson; grandchildren, Tristin, Dominic and Erica. He is also survived by seven siblings and their families: Jim, Ian, Robert, Mark, William, Janice and Marie as well as numerous nieces, nephews, cousins and extended family. A celebration of Joseph’s life will be held at Cook Southland Funeral Chapel, 901 - 13 Street S.W., Medicine Hat on Thursday, December 22, 2016, at 11:00 a.m. with Major Murray Jaster officiating. Interment will follow at Hillside Cemetery with a time of fellowship thereafter in the Cook Southland Reception Facility.
